- 基于STM32的智能門禁系統的設計隨著科學技術的不斷提高,人們的生活水平不斷提升,智能建筑將會在未來的 城市建設中發揮重要的作用。門禁系統是智能建筑領域非常亜要的組成部分,不僅 能夠控制人員進出權限,還能夠對這些人員的出入情況進行實時監控與記錄:,是智 能建筑必不可少的安全防范設施。射頻識別門禁系統存在認證介質容易丟失、損壞, 指紋識別門禁系統容易受到環境的影響。該設計針對目前的門禁系統研究的現狀和 發展的狀況做了簡要分析,結合對RF1D技術和指紋識別技術的研究,提出了一種 基于STM32的智能門禁系統設計方案,采用指紋識別技術和射頻識別技術兩種識別 方式進行身份蛤證,完成門禁系統的多重驗證方式。避免了單一門禁系統存在的安 全隱患,提高了系統的穩定性和安全性。具體設計方案如下:
硬件方面采用STM32作為控制器,結合電源、射頻識別、指紋識別、繼電器 等模塊構建門禁系統終端的總體硬件架構。
軟件方面結合硬件架構,采用模塊化沒計思路,設計開發主程序設計模塊,指 紋識別門禁模塊,射頻識別門禁模塊。上位機采用C#語言進行設計開發,實現門 禁管理系統的設計。
在面對“互聯網+”、物聯網、移動智能化的挑戰之下,門禁技術不斷的創新 ,門禁系統進入了前所未有的轉型期。單…驗證方式的門禁系統將被取代,智能門 禁系統將成為門禁行業未來發展的趨勢。

Abstract
With the continuous improvement of science and technology, and the people's living standard intelligent building will play an important role In the future of urban construction. Door-control system is a essential key componenl of the field of intelligent building. Il can not only control the access authority of personnel but also monitor and record the access of these personnel in real time, which is an indispensable security and prevention facility of intelligent building. The identification medium of Radio frequency identification access control system is easily lost and damaged, and the imgerprint identificalion access control system is easily affected by the environment. This design makes a brief analysis of the current research status and development of the access control system and proposes a design scheme of intelligent access control system based on STM32 by combining with the RFID technology and fingerprint identification technology research. This design scheme adopts fingerprint identification technology and radio frequency identification technology to verify the identity, and completes the multiple verification of the access control system which can avoid the hidden danger of single access control system and improve the stability and security of the system The specific design scheme is as follows:...
